NEOSORB® P 110 - SORBITOL Food

NEOSORB® P 110 - SORBITOL Food is sugar-free, low caloric bulk sweeetners providing a variety of functional properties in confectionery, bakery and seafood product. Used as a sugar replacement in sugar-free confectionery, it allows you to meet consumer demand for a wide range of texture for toothfriendly chewing-gums contributing to oral health. Dental plaque, a sticky bacterial film that develops on dental enamel, reoccurs after every meal. Those microorganisms feed on sugar fermentation, produced by destructive acids attacking the tooths enamel. NEOSORB® P sorbitol powder does not produce acids or cause tooth decay as they are not metabolized by the oral bacteria. European regulation recognizes the nutritional benefits of polyols (Maintenance of Tooth Mineralization, Toothfriendly generic EU claims). Specifications
ValueUnitsTest Method / Conditions
Water Contentmax. 1%FCC
D-sorbitol Content96.0 - 100.5%FCC
Reducing Sugarsmax. 0.3%FCC
pH (in solution)3.5 - 7.0%FCC
Residue on Ignitionmax. 0.1%FCC
Nickel Contentmax. 1ppmFCC
Lead Contentmax. 1ppmFCC
Particle Size (residue on 50 mesh)max. 5%FCC
Resistivityapprox. 1500K-Ohm-cmMCL
